Choose the Right Time for a Relaxed Escape
The time of year you visit makes a noticeable difference to your overall experience. Peak summer brings lively streets, busy waterfronts and plenty of energy, but it can also mean larger crowds at popular locations. If your schedule allows, consider travelling during late spring or early autumn, when the weather remains pleasant, and the coastline feels relaxed.
These quieter months often give you more chances to enjoy scenic viewpoints, local restaurants and coastal walks without feeling hurried. You can take your time, appreciate the surroundings and enjoy a comfortable pace throughout the journey. Even familiar destinations reveal a different side when they are less crowded.
